Are you considering a Receptionist role in Chicago? As one of the nation’s largest business centers, Chicago hosts countless corporate offices, hotels, healthcare facilities, and cultural institutions, all of which need professionals skilled at greeting guests, managing schedules, and facilitating smooth daily operations.

Whether you’re transitioning from another administrative position or entering the workforce for the first time, working as a Receptionist in the Windy City can help you build valuable experiences and connections.

Why Consider a Receptionist Role in Chicago

Chicago’s dynamic blend of corporate industries, tourism, and cultural diversity ensures a constant need for attentive front-desk staff. By stepping into a Receptionist position here, you’ll have the chance to develop your communication, multitasking, and organizational abilities in a setting that consistently values excellent customer service.

  • Abundant Work Settings – From high-rise office spaces in the Loop to local businesses in neighboring districts, you can find an environment that matches your ambitions
  • Year-Round Activity – Conventions, trade shows, and a strong tourism draw create ongoing demand for skilled administrative support
  • Opportunities for Growth – Reliable Receptionists often progress into roles like office manager, administrative coordinator, or specialized support positions
  • Competitive Compensation – Employers in Chicago usually align salaries and benefits with the cost of living, especially for those showcasing strong interpersonal skills
  • Networking Prospects – Welcoming guests, executives, and clients from various backgrounds can cultivate relationships that advance your future career

Salary and Benefits Overview

Receptionists in Chicago generally earn wages reflecting their significance as the first point of contact for visitors. Efficient front-desk support sets the tone for a company’s culture and affects overall satisfaction among clients and employees alike.

  • Typical Salary Range – Most Receptionists can expect $33,000 to $45,000 per year, influenced by factors like industry type, location, and responsibilities
  • Possible Overtime – Certain offices or medical facilities might offer additional pay for evening, weekend, or holiday shifts
  • Performance Bonuses – Employers seeking high retention may reward consistent reliability and adept problem-solving with occasional stipends or bonuses
  • Health Coverage – Full-time staff often receive medical, dental, or vision plans to sustain their well-being
  • Retirement Benefits – Some organizations match contributions to a 401(k) or similar program, aiding in long-term financial security
  • Paid Leave – Vacation days and sick time enable you to balance personal obligations within a demanding city environment

Current Hiring Landscape

Chicago’s wide-ranging economy means Receptionist roles are available across countless industries. Depending on your preferences—be it a corporate structure or a more relaxed work setting—there are openings that blend a busy city pace with fulfilling administrative duties.

  • Educational Institutions – Universities and private schools recruit Receptionists to guide visitors, maintain office supplies, and oversee event logistics
  • Corporate Offices – Banks, insurance companies, and consulting firms commonly hire front-desk staff to manage reception areas, greet clients, and handle calls
  • Boutique Hotels – Smaller, independent accommodations in trendy districts need Receptionists who can provide personalized guest experiences
  • Healthcare Clinics – Hospitals, dental offices, and specialist practices rely on detail-oriented staff to check in patients, schedule appointments, and handle health records
  • Law Firms and Consultancies – Formality and confidentiality define these workplaces, so strong communication and discretion are highly prized
